To Love You Profile

To Love You is a 7 year old chestnut mare. To Love You is trained by D B Frye, at Balcairn and owned by D B Frye, W Bailey, B Stephens, D Stephens, C Brown & S Sillick.

To Love You’s last race event was at 26/12/2019 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

To Love You Racing Form

Career form is 3 wins, 3 seconds, 3 thirds from 32 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$53,410.

With a 9% Win Percentage and 28% Place Percentage. To Love You's last race event was at Wingatui.

Exposed form for its last starts is 5-0-5-3-4.
